So I woke up this morning with the worst crave so far. To deal with the crave I did a few things on the computer, had some breakfast....then decided to go workout!
Just got back and I feel amazing. It feels so good to be able to exercise without wondering what the point is because I was still smoking.
I need to lose weight and gaining weight was one of the reasons I avoided quitting for so long. I'm into my 6th day of the quit and so far I haven't gained any weight. In fact, I've been more active and conscious of what I'm eating than I was before I quit.
This quit feels AMAZING!!!
